Famous quotes containing the word hardy:

    A lover without indiscretion is no lover at all. Circumspection and devotion are a contradiction in terms.
    —Thomas Hardy (1840–1928)

    It appears that ordinary men take wives because possession is not possible without marriage, and that ordinary women accept husbands because marriage is not possible without possession; with totally differing aims the method is the same on both sides.
    —Thomas Hardy (1840–1928)

    It may have been observed that there is no regular path for getting out of love as there is for getting in. Some people look upon marriage as a short cut that way, but it has been known to fail.
    —Thomas Hardy (1840–1928)
